Emerging Tech in Digital Marketing: AI, Automation, and Analytics

Digital marketing is undergoing a profound transformation driven by emerging technologies that enhance how businesses engage with customers, optimize campaigns, and measure performance. Artificial intelligence (AI), automation, and advanced analytics are at the forefront of this evolution, reshaping strategies and creating more personalized, efficient, and data-driven marketing environments. These technologies enable marketers to deliver relevant content, predict consumer behavior, and automate repetitive tasks, unlocking higher return on investment (ROI).

Artificial intelligence plays a crucial role in understanding and predicting customer preferences. AI algorithms analyze vast amounts of data from social media, web interactions, and purchase histories to generate customer insights that drive targeted marketing. Techniques such as machine learning improve ad targeting and content personalization by continuously learning from user behavior. Chatbots powered by natural language processing (NLP) engage customers in real-time, providing instant responses and enhancing user experience across digital channels.

Marketing automation streamlines repetitive tasks such as email campaigns, social media posting, and lead nurturing. Platforms like HubSpot, Marketo, and Salesforce enable marketers to set automated workflows triggered by user actions or predefined schedules. This automation reduces manual effort, ensures timely communication, and maintains consistent messaging. Moreover, marketers can segment audiences and deliver personalized content at scale, improving engagement rates and conversion effectiveness.

Advanced analytics are revolutionizing how marketing performance is measured and optimized. Predictive analytics uses historical data and statistical models to forecast customer behavior, sales trends, and campaign outcomes. By identifying high-value prospects and at-risk customers, marketers can tailor retention and acquisition strategies proactively. Real-time analytics dashboards provide actionable insights, allowing teams to adjust bids, budgets, and creative elements instantly, ensuring campaigns remain agile and cost-effective.

The integration of AI with analytics enhances attribution modeling, solving the complex challenge of identifying which marketing activities contribute most to conversions. Multi-touch attribution powered by AI assigns value to various customer touchpoints across the buyer’s journey, enabling marketers to allocate resources more efficiently. This granular understanding maximizes the impact of marketing spend and fosters better collaboration between sales and marketing teams.

Content creation is also benefiting from AI advancements. Tools that generate written copy, design visuals, and edit videos reduce production time and costs. AI-driven content optimization ensures messaging aligns with audience preferences and search engine algorithms, improving organic reach and engagement. Personalized content recommendations keep users engaged, increasing dwell time and fostering brand loyalty across digital platforms.

Social media marketing is enhanced through AI-enabled sentiment analysis and trend detection. By monitoring public perception and emerging conversations, marketers can quickly respond to customer feedback, adjust strategies, and capitalize on viral moments. Automation tools schedule posts for optimal times and manage interactions, maintaining active and responsive brand presence across multiple networks.

Emerging technologies are powering omni-channel marketing strategies that unify customer experiences across websites, mobile apps, physical stores, and more. AI harmonizes data from diverse sources to create comprehensive customer profiles, facilitating consistent messaging and seamless transitions between channels. This holistic approach improves customer satisfaction and lifetime value by making interactions more relevant and convenient.

Despite the advantages, marketers face challenges in adopting emerging tech. Data privacy regulations such as GDPR and CCPA require careful handling of consumer data and transparent consent practices, influencing how AI and analytics operate. Ensuring algorithmic fairness and avoiding biases in AI-driven decisions are also priorities. Organizations must invest in talent and training to harness new tools effectively and ethically.

Looking ahead, aug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R) are becoming integrated with AI and analytics to create immersive marketing experiences. Interactive product demos, virtual try-ons, and experiential advertising supported by real-time data will deepen customer engagement. Voice search optimization, powered by AI, will further change how consumers find and interact with brands digitally.
